Gross <i>SDHB</i> deletions in patients with paraganglioma detected by multiplex PCR: A possible hot spot?

Pheochromocytoma and paraganglioma are rare neuroendocrine tumors that arise in the adrenal medulla and the extra-adrenal paraganglia, respectively. Inheritance of these tumors is mainly a result of mutations affecting the VHL, RET, NF1, and SDH genes.
